博客 知识库构建的系统化方法与技术实现

知识库构建的系统化方法与技术实现

   数栈君   发表于 2026-02-27 18:47  31  0

在数字化转型的浪潮中,知识库作为企业核心资产的重要组成部分,正在发挥越来越关键的作用。无论是数据中台、数字孪生还是数字可视化,知识库都是支撑这些技术落地的核心基础设施。本文将从系统化方法和技术创新两个维度,深入探讨知识库的构建过程,并结合实际应用场景,为企业和个人提供实用的指导。


什么是知识库?

知识库(Knowledge Base)是一种结构化的数据存储,用于存储和管理特定领域内的知识。与传统数据库不同,知识库不仅存储数据,还通过语义理解和关联分析,提供更深层次的信息服务。知识库可以表示为图结构、本体论或规则库等形式,广泛应用于智能问答、推荐系统、数据分析等领域。


知识库构建的系统化方法

知识库的构建并非简单的数据堆砌,而是一个系统化的工程。以下是构建知识库的核心步骤:

1. 需求分析与规划

在构建知识库之前,必须明确目标和范围。回答以下问题:

  • 目标是什么? 知识库将用于哪些应用场景?例如,是否用于智能客服、数据分析或数字孪生?
  • 数据来源有哪些? 数据是来自结构化数据库、半结构化文档还是非结构化文本?
  • 用户是谁? 知识库的最终用户是业务人员、开发者还是终端客户?

通过需求分析,可以制定合理的知识库架构和数据模型。

2. 数据收集与清洗

知识库的构建依赖于高质量的数据。数据来源可能包括:

  • 结构化数据:如数据库表、CSV文件。
  • 半结构化数据:如JSON、XML格式的文件。
  • 非结构化数据:如文本、图像、视频。

数据清洗是关键步骤,包括:

  • 去重:去除重复数据。
  • 补全:补充缺失字段。
  • 标准化:统一数据格式和命名规则。

3. 知识建模与表示

知识建模是知识库构建的核心。常见的建模方法包括:

  • 本体论(Ontology):通过类(Class)、属性(Property)、关系(Relation)等元数据,定义领域知识。
  • 图结构(Graph-based):将知识表示为节点和边,适用于复杂关联场景。
  • 规则库(Rule-based):通过逻辑规则定义知识之间的关系。

选择合适的建模方法,可以显著提升知识库的可扩展性和可维护性。

4. 知识组织与存储

知识组织是将建模后的知识存储为可查询的形式。常用的技术包括:

  • 图数据库:如Neo4j,适用于复杂的关联关系。
  • 知识图谱:通过RDF(资源描述框架)或N-Triples格式存储。
  • 数据库:如PostgreSQL,适用于结构化知识。

5. 知识质量控制

知识库的质量直接影响其应用效果。需要通过以下手段确保知识的准确性:

  • 人工审核:对关键知识点进行人工校验。
  • 自动化验证:通过规则或机器学习模型检测错误。
  • 反馈机制:根据用户反馈不断优化知识库。

知识库构建的技术实现

技术实现是知识库构建的关键环节。以下是实现过程中的核心技术和工具:

1. 数据采集与预处理

数据采集是知识库构建的基础。常用技术包括:

  • 爬虫技术:用于从网页或API中抓取数据。
  • 数据抽取:从文档或图像中提取结构化信息。
  • 数据清洗:使用工具如Pandas(Python库)或Apache Nifi进行数据处理。

2. 知识建模与表示

知识建模需要选择合适的工具和技术:

  • 本体编辑工具:如Protégé,用于定义本体论。
  • 图数据库:如Neo4j,支持复杂的关联关系。
  • 知识图谱构建工具:如Ubergraph,用于可视化知识图谱。

3. 知识存储与管理

知识存储需要考虑可扩展性和性能:

  • 图数据库:Neo4j、ArangoDB。
  • 知识图谱存储:使用RDF格式存储,如Jena。
  • 分布式存储:如HBase,适用于大规模数据。

4. 知识检索与应用

知识检索是知识库的核心功能。常用技术包括:

  • 语义搜索:通过自然语言处理技术理解用户意图。
  • 关联推理:基于知识图谱进行路径查询。
  • 规则匹配:通过预定义的规则快速检索知识。

5. 可视化与交互

知识库的可视化是提升用户体验的重要手段:

  • 图谱可视化:使用工具如Gephi或Sigma.js。
  • 数据可视化:结合数字可视化工具,如Tableau或Power BI。
  • 交互式界面:通过Web界面或API提供用户交互。

知识库的应用场景

知识库在多个领域都有广泛的应用,以下是几个典型场景:

1. 数据中台

在数据中台中,知识库可以整合多源数据,提供统一的知识视图。例如:

  • 数据治理:通过知识库管理数据元、数据字典等元数据。
  • 数据服务:通过知识库提供智能数据检索和分析服务。

2. 数字孪生

数字孪生需要对物理世界进行实时建模,知识库可以提供以下支持:

  • 实时数据关联:将传感器数据与数字模型关联。
  • 动态更新:支持实时数据的动态更新和关联推理。

3. 数字可视化

数字可视化需要将复杂数据转化为直观的图表或仪表盘,知识库可以提供:

  • 智能数据标注:通过知识库自动标注数据。
  • 动态交互:支持用户与数据的交互式分析。

知识库构建的未来趋势

随着人工智能和大数据技术的不断发展,知识库的构建也在不断演进。未来趋势包括:

  • 智能化:通过机器学习和自然语言处理技术,自动构建和优化知识库。
  • 动态化:支持实时数据的动态更新和关联推理。
  • 多模态化:支持文本、图像、视频等多种数据类型的融合。
  • 生态化:知识库将与更多工具和平台集成,形成完整的知识生态系统。

结语

知识库的构建是一项复杂但极具价值的工程。通过系统化的方法和技术创新,企业可以将零散的数据转化为结构化的知识资产,从而在数据中台、数字孪生和数字可视化等领域获得更大的竞争优势。如果您希望了解更多关于知识库构建的实践案例和技术细节,欢迎申请试用我们的解决方案:申请试用。让我们一起迈向智能时代的未来!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料